This userscript applies to https://mail.protonmail.com
(after the recent layout update there's no beta subdomain anymore (beta.protonmail.com ) --- enabling 'beta' features is just a toggle button now (Settings | 'Beta Access' ).
It automatically removes the ProtonMail signature from the 'New message' textboxes,
which is appended by default to each mail body and cannot be modified via Settings in free accounts.

It uses the excellent library arrive.js

The script only works in Chrome (Firefox is not supported, see here. Kiwi android browser is also not supported).
The script works and is tested on Tampermonkey and Violentmonkey (Greasemonkey -any version- is not supported (the script might work, but is not tested)).
